PALMPOWER SITE OF THE MONTH
Xena Fan Fiction for your Palm device
By Heather McDaniel
Xena Fan Fiction is run by Dany Byrne, a self-described Xena fan and dedicated Palm computing enthusiast. She says that she started the Web site once she realized how easy it was to read stories on her Palm device. She started out by just converting stories she found on the Internet and reading them during her daily commute. Then, she thought it would be cool to put the converted files online. She asked a few writers for permission to use their stories. The Web page just grew from there.
Xena Fan Fiction is actually a fairly big enterprise on the Net. Dany gets stories that are usually posted somewhere else on the Internet in HTML format. Some writers send her their stories directly, usually as MS Word documents. Other writers let Dany grab them off a certain page. These come as HTML documents. Then she translates them into Palm device .DOC files.
About the files, Dany says "My big contribution here (aside from offering a single download location so you don't have to go chasing around looking for stuff) is in the formatting. I make sure that the lines wrap neatly. This is important because HTML stories often have hard returns which can be quite annoying on a Palm device. If a story's posted in lots of little parts (each chapter of a novel might be a separate file hyperlinked to the next chapter), I combine them into one, or sometimes more, good-sized .DOC files. This makes for smoother reading on a Palm device."
If you have some fan fiction to submit, you can email Dany to either offer your stories or to suggest she add someone else's writing.
To download a story, simply click on a link and a .PDB file should be on it's way. The site has a "What's New" section on the first page listing daily updates. The titles are all hyperlinks that will take you either directly to the download or to the page from which the story can be downloaded. Every author also has his or her own page, with a list of all his or her available stories. Click on a title to download a story.
Finally, there's an alphabetical list of all stories archived on the site. Click on any title to get the story. Longer stories are zipped and need to be unzipped before performing a HotSync operation. Most short stories are downloaded as .PDB files, all ready for installation at your next HotSync.
Another cool feature about the site is that you can also customize your Palm device with Xena Logo Screens if you have HackMaster and LogoHack installed.
